Dropbox vs Sync.com

Dropbox rates 4.4/5 and starts at $12/mo. Sync.com rates 4.5/5 and starts at $8/mo. Sync.com is the cheaper entry point. Sync.com is the higher rated.

Verdict

Sync.com rates higher (4.5/5 vs 4.4/5). Sync.com is cheaper to start ($8/mo vs $12/mo). Dropbox suits Individuals & teams, while Sync.com is aimed at Privacy & compliance-focused users.

Dropbox

Pros

  • Rock-solid sync
  • Huge integration ecosystem
  • Great sharing

Cons

  • Pricier per TB
  • No zero-knowledge encryption

Sync.com

Pros

  • End-to-end encrypted
  • Strong compliance
  • Good value

Cons

  • Slower on huge transfers
  • No third-party app ecosystem
